Tropical Smoothie Cafe
BackTropical Smoothie Cafe at 2118 S. Main Street in Stuttgart presents itself as a convenient option for those seeking health-conscious meals and drinks. As a franchise of a large national chain, it aims to deliver a consistent menu of custom-blended smoothies, sandwiches, wraps, and flatbreads. However, the experience at this specific location appears to be a tale of two distinct aspects: exceptional, personalized customer service on one hand, and notable inconsistency in its core product on the other.
Exceptional Service with a Personal Touch
One of the most significant strengths of the Stuttgart location is its staff, particularly the management. Multiple customer accounts highlight a level of service that transcends typical fast-casual interactions. The manager, Keisha, is mentioned by name in several positive reviews, celebrated for her effectiveness and welcoming demeanor. One customer, a frequent visitor, noted that while the cafe had a "rocky start," it is now "great," attributing this positive shift in part to the manager's influence. This suggests a responsive and adaptive management style that has actively worked to improve the customer experience over time.
This hands-on approach creates a welcoming atmosphere that fosters loyalty. Another patron, in town for work, visited three days in a row and was thoroughly impressed. She described the team as a "well-oiled machine," handling busy periods filled with locals efficiently. What stood out most was the personal recognition; the manager and another employee, Halen, greeted her by name on her second visit. This small act transforms a transactional experience into a relational one, leaving a lasting impression of "big city efficiency with hometown energy." The staff's willingness to offer suggestions and modify menu items for dietary preferences, such as making a flatbread vegetarian, further underscores their commitment to customer satisfaction.
The Food Menu: More Than Just Smoothies
While the name emphasizes smoothies, the food menu at this location often receives high praise. Customers have singled out several items for being fresh and delicious. Popular choices that have garnered positive feedback include:
- The Thai Chicken Wrap: Described as "the best" by one satisfied customer.
- Chicken Caesar Salad: A favored item for a repeat guest.
- Flatbreads and 'Dillas: Even customers who were disappointed with their smoothies found the food items, like the CBR (Chicken, Bacon, Ranch) flatbread and quesadillas, to be good.
The operational efficiency extends to the food preparation as well, with one review noting that the "service was fast and the food is fresh." This indicates that for those seeking a quick and reliable lunch or dinner, the food menu is a solid bet. The availability of dine-in, takeout, delivery, and a drive-through, along with extensive operating hours from early morning to late evening, adds a layer of convenience for various customer needs.
The Critical Flaw: Inconsistent Smoothies
Despite the stellar service and well-regarded food, the Stuttgart location falters in a critical area for a juice shop: the smoothies themselves. For a business named Tropical Smoothie Cafe, the expectation is a perfectly blended, flavorful smoothie every time. Unfortunately, customer feedback reveals significant inconsistency. This is the most polarizing aspect of the business and the primary reason for its mixed overall rating.
One regular patron of the brand, who loves the Avocolada smoothie, had a deeply disappointing experience here, describing her drink as "extremely bitter and poorly made" to the point of being "inedible." Another customer found their smoothie to be "large for the price" but ultimately tasted "kinda bleh" when compared to other Tropical Smoothie Cafe locations. This inconsistency is a major drawback, as it undermines the brand's main promise. Customers seeking their favorite fruit smoothies or green smoothies may find their experience to be a gamble.
Minor Details, Major Impact
Further detracting from the experience are occasional lapses in quality control with side items. One review mentioned ordering a banana as a side and receiving one that was brown. While a minor issue in the grand scheme, such details contribute to the overall perception of a business. For a cafe that markets itself on freshness, serving an overripe piece of fruit is a noticeable misstep. These issues, combined with the smoothie problems, point to potential "kinks" in the operation, which one customer suggested might be due to it being a newer establishment still finding its rhythm.
